Attorneys for Asbestos Exposure

Asbestos was extensively used as an building material from the 1930s to the 1970s. It was used in pipe insulation, fireproofing, cements, plasters, car breaks, and much more. The exposure to this hazardous material could cause serious medical conditions, such as mesothelioma or other respiratory illnesses.

A New York mesothelioma attorney can assist victims in obtaining compensation from the companies accountable for their exposure. It is crucial to select the right attorney for filing this type of claim.

Find a specialist

When asbestos is extracted and processed the tiny fibers break up easily and are able to be inhaled. This could cause lung cancer, mesothelioma and asbestosis. Workers who handle the mineral directly are at a higher risk, but anyone can inhale asbestos lawyer. This type of exposure, also known as secondary exposure, can affect anyone around the worker's contaminated clothes or equipment. This is the case for relatives who wash the uniform of the worker and anyone who lives in the same household. It can also happen on military bases as well as on ships where crew members wear the same clothes for extended periods of time.

People in construction, insulation, shipyards, milling, mining and other occupations could be exposed to asbestos. This was particularly true in the United States from the 1950s to the 1990s. Workers were exposed to asbestos when the old buildings were renovated or demolished, and when damaged building materials. Even today, demolition and remodeling in older buildings can release asbestos into the air.

It can be a lengthy time between exposure to asbestos and mesothelioma onset symptoms or other symptoms. It is important to consult a doctor if you have been exposed to asbestos, or think you might be suffering from any of the ailments related to asbestos.

Your doctor will examine your lungs and ask about any work history which may have involved asbestos. If they suspect you have an asbestos-related condition they'll likely refer you to a specialist for more tests. Asbestos-related diseases can be detected by chest X-rays or CT scans. However, they might not be detected in these tests.

These illnesses can affect the lungs, the heart and abdomen. It is uncommon for mesothelioma to be found in the brain.

Some experts believe that the best way to prevent asbestos exposure is to stay clear of all types of dust, and to not smoke or work in an industry that might use it. Some experts believe this is not possible and recommend that people be checked regularly for any asbestos-related ailments.

Report Your Suspicion to Your Employer

Asbestos, a fibrous material is utilized in a variety of industrial applications because of its heat resistance as well as its flexibility and strength. However, asbestos can cause serious health problems such as mesothelioma or lung cancer. These diseases can be debilitating, painful and even fatal. Anyone who has been exposed to asbestos could be entitled to compensation. A successful lawsuit could cover medical bills as well as lost wages, home care costs, and much more.

Workers who have been exposed to asbestos should report any signs of illness as soon as they become apparent. This is particularly important for construction workers who are frequently exposed asbestos lawyer when renovating old buildings. These buildings were constructed before asbestos was discovered to be a carcinogen and could contain harmful levels of the material.

Exposure to asbestos can lead to numerous diseases, and the signs of these diseases typically do not appear for 25 to 50 years following the exposure. People who have been exposed should see their physician regularly for health examinations. This is the best way to avoid asbestos-related illnesses or to detect early warning symptoms.

Certain individuals are at greater risk of exposure to asbestos than others. Navy veterans, for example might have been exposed to asbestos while serving on ships and other military facilities. Asbestos is also found in people who work in shipyards as well as heating systems, construction or automobile industry.

Numerous agencies have guidelines and laws that employers must adhere to regarding asbestos in the workplace. If you believe your employer isn't following these standards, contact the Occupational Safety and Health Administration for more information or an inspection.

Some veterans who served in the United States Armed Forces are also eligible for disability compensation. Veterans who qualify can make claims for benefits due to asbestos exposure while working in the VA.

Claim Your Claim

Your attorney will gather your health records and employment records in order to build a timeline of your asbestos exposure. They will then create your case by gathering evidence that proves you were exposed to asbestos and that the exposure caused harm to you. They will send every defendant a copy of your complaint and they will have 30 days to respond. The defendants will usually deny responsibility and will often try to blame others. This is why you require an attorney team that is able to manage these claims.

Once they have all the necessary documents the attorney will start the asbestos lawsuit. They will file the lawsuit in the state court that is most appropriate for your case. During this time, attorneys will collect evidence and conduct discovery. During this time, they exchange information about the case with the opposing side. They also will argue on your behalf in trial if it is decided to go to trial. However, the majority of cases are resolved through an asbestos settlement (Full Survey).

It is crucial to hire a mesothelioma expert because asbestos litigation is different from other personal injury claims. They have access to a database that informs patients the asbestos products they were exposed to on the job. It is much easier for patients to identify items that cause their asbestos exposure.

Additionally, they'll be aware of the types of companies that are accountable for your exposure, which includes the companies that manufacture the asbestos-containing products you handled, and even the property owners of buildings containing asbestos. They can also file claims with multiple asbestos trust funds if you were exposed to more than one company's asbestos-contaminated products.
